1. Understanding ‍the Basics of⁢ Augmented Reality⁤ in Retail

Augmented reality ⁣(AR) has the potential ⁢to revolutionize the retail experience by blending ‌the physical‍ and digital worlds seamlessly. **AR technology ⁢overlays virtual elements onto‌ real-world environments, enhancing customer interactions with ⁢products and brands.** This technology⁢ enables retailers to create immersive shopping experiences that engage and captivate customers⁣ in new⁣ and exciting ways.

By leveraging AR ‍in⁢ retail, businesses can provide customers with unique opportunities‍ to visualize‌ products in their own ​space before making a purchase. **AR enhances ​product visualization, personalization, and ‍interactivity**, allowing customers to ⁢make more ⁣informed decisions and increasing their overall satisfaction.

Furthermore,⁢ AR in ‍retail‌ can help bridge the gap between online and offline shopping experiences, offering a⁢ seamless omnichannel approach that‍ **enhances customer ​engagement ‌and​ loyalty**. Retailers can utilize AR to⁤ create ‍interactive virtual try-on experiences, virtual showrooms, and virtual fitting rooms, providing customers with a more personalized and convenient⁤ shopping⁤ experience.

3. Case Studies:⁤ Successful Implementations of⁤ Augmented Reality ⁤in Retail

Innovative retailers⁢ have embraced augmented reality (AR) to enhance the overall‍ customer experience. The following‍ case studies highlight successful implementations of AR in retail:

– **IKEA Place**: The Swedish ⁤furniture⁢ giant introduced an AR ‌app that allows customers to visualize how furniture⁤ items would‌ look in their homes before making a purchase. This interactive experience has significantly reduced returns and ‌increased customer‍ satisfaction.

– **Sephora Virtual Artist**: Sephora’s virtual try-on tool uses AR ⁢technology⁤ to enable customers ​to test different makeup products virtually. This personalized⁢ experience has​ driven higher conversion rates and increased customer⁣ engagement.

– **Lowe’s​ Holoroom**: Lowe’s implemented an AR tool called Holoroom that helps customers visualize home improvement ‍projects in a virtual space. This immersive experience has led to ​a boost in sales and improved customer confidence in their‍ purchase ⁢decisions.

These case studies demonstrate the power of AR in revolutionizing ⁢the retail ⁢industry by providing‍ interactive and engaging experiences for customers.

4. Overcoming Challenges:‍ Strategic⁤ Approach⁤ for AR Adoption in Retail

When ⁢looking to implement augmented reality (AR) in ‍the ‌retail sector,‍ overcoming challenges⁢ is crucial for successful adoption. A strategic approach involves meticulous planning, in-depth research, and clear objectives. ‌Retailers need to address key obstacles head-on to fully realize the potential of AR technology.

**Key tactics to overcome challenges in AR adoption:**

– **Investing in technology:** Retailers must allocate resources⁢ to acquire⁣ the necessary hardware and software for ⁢AR implementation.
– **Training and education:** Providing comprehensive training programs to employees ‍to ensure they⁣ have the‍ skills to operate AR⁤ systems effectively.
– **User experience optimization:** Focusing on creating seamless and intuitive ​AR experiences‌ for customers to increase engagement and drive​ sales.
– ⁤**Data security​ measures:** Implementing robust cybersecurity‍ protocols to protect customer information and prevent⁤ data breaches.
– **Collaboration with ⁤AR experts:** Partnering with AR developers and industry professionals for​ guidance ​and support in navigating the complexities‌ of AR​ integration.
